The Pleasant Valley Bears will take on the Pocono Mountain East Cardinals at 4:00 p.m. on Friday. Pleasant Valley is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 10.6 runs per game this season.
Pleasant Valley came out on top against East Stroudsburg North on Thursday thanks in part to the team's impressive ten-run sixth inning. The Bears blew past the Timberwolves 16-1. The Bears haven't had any issues with the Timberwolves recently, as the game was their seventh consecutive win against them.
Kailyn Getz made a big impact while hitting and pitching. She looked comfortable on the mound, keeping things locked down with no earned runs or hits while striking out six over five innings pitched. She has been consistent recently: she hasn't tossed less than six strikeouts in three consecutive appearances. She was also solid in the batter's box, going 2-for-5 with two runs and one RBI.

In other batting news, Lydia Borger was a standout: she went 3-for-5 with two triples, five RBI, and one run. Those two triples gave her a new career-high. Allison Borger was another key player, going a perfect 4-for-4 with three runs, one triple, and one RBI.
Pleasant Valley kept the outfield on their toes and finished the game with 21 hits. They are 6-2 when they post 11 or more hits.
Meanwhile, it may have taken nine innings to finish the job, but Pocono Mountain East ultimately got the result they hoped for on Wednesday. They had just enough and edged out Stroudsburg 6-5. For those keeping track at home, that's the closest victory the Cardinals have posted against the Mountaineers since May 24, 2021.
Pocono Mountain East's win bumped their record up to 7-4. As for Pleasant Valley, their victory bumped their record up to 8-6.
